A $100 job, end to end

Every number below is computed from the fee settings currently in effect.

The customer pays

Service price
$100
Loclis platform fee (5%)
$5
Total charged
$105

The provider receives

Gross sale
$100
Loclis seller fee (10%)
−$10
Referral credit applied
+$7
Payout
$97

With $7 of referral credit on hand, this provider's effective fee on this sale is $3.

Questions people actually ask

Does Loclis sell leads?
No. Loclis has never sold a lead and does not intend to. A lead charges a business for the chance of work. Loclis charges a percentage of work that actually happened.
What does it cost a provider to join?
Nothing. Creating a Shop, listing services, appearing in Discover, appearing in Loclis Answers and participating in HomeCare are all free. Providers pay a 10% marketplace fee on completed sales.
What does a customer pay?
The service price set by the provider, plus a 5% Loclis platform and processing fee, with a $0.99 minimum. The full breakdown is shown at checkout before you pay.
Can a provider pay to rank higher?
No. Ranking is computed from verified reviews, completed jobs, verified credentials, response time and service-area coverage. The weights are published on every ranked page.
How do referral credits work?
A provider who refers a customer to any eligible Loclis service earns 7% of that transaction as provider credit, which is applied against their own marketplace fees. Customers who refer someone earn $20 in Loclis credit toward their own services.
What happens when a job is refunded?
Both fees are reversed proportionally. A fully refunded order nets Loclis nothing and costs the provider nothing.
